Had a window that just wouldn't shut properly, kept leaving this annoying gap at the bottom. After some googling and a YouTube vid or two, I figured out the hinges were shot. Got replacements online, unscrewed the old ones, popped the new hinges in, and realigned everything. Wasn't too bad, but lining it all up perfectly was kinda tricky, you know? Anyone else done this before and found an easier trick or something I missed?

Yeah, aligning hinges can be a bit fiddly sometimes... Did you check if the frame itself was still square? I've had windows where the frame shifted slightly—made alignment way trickier than it needed to be.
